Divisibility rules are the guidelines to determine whether a number can be evenly divided by any specific number or not. In real life, we can use the divisibility rule used for mental math problems. This topic will cover the “Divisibility Rule of 11”.
The divisibility of 11 provides a simple way to check if any number is divisible by 11 without performing a long division method.
Step 1: Start from the leftmost digit and separate the digits based on even and odd position.
Step 2: Add the digits in even position and note the even sum.
Step 3: Add the digits in odd position and note the odd sum.
Step 4: Now, find the difference between Alternative sum (it is the sum of alternate digits). If the resulting difference is 0 or a multiple of 11, the number is divisible by 11.
Example: Let’s check whether the number 5863 is divisible by 11.
The digits in even positions are 8 and 3. The digits in odd positions are 5 and 6.
The sum of the digits in even positions is 8 + 3 = 11. The sum of the digits in odd positions is 5 + 6 = 11.
The difference between even sum and odd sum is 11 – 11 = 0. If the difference between even sum and odd sum of digits is 0 or multiples of 11 then the number is divisible by 11.
Divisibility rules are quick tricks that make the division process easy for children. Let us see some tips and tricks for using divisibility rules of 11.
There are some numbers that follow a pattern with repeated digits. These will make it easy to check the divisibility rule.
Example: For example, numbers such as 121 or 1331 give us an alternating sum of 0, which makes children recognize that the number is divisible by 11 easily.
Practicing with multiple numbers will help children master the alternative sum approach. This will help children to identify which numbers are divisible by 11 in a short period.
If children know that a number is already divisible by 11, then it is easy for them to know the multiples of that number are also divisible by 11.
Example: 77 is divisible by 11, the multiples of 77 such as 77, 154, 231,.., are also divisible by 11.
